2017-05-05 74 views
0

當我運行docker-compose up -d以下docker-compose.yml文件容器啓動並終止。什麼是啓動使用docker-compose.yml一個不退出的ubuntu shell。 (我知道這是因爲終端沒有連接到Ubuntu,所以它退出)。還是有什麼辦法「啓動一個終端連接的停止容器」,這樣它就不會退出?連接終端並啓動docker組成?

ubuntu_x64_v1610: 
    image: ubuntu:16.10 
    container_name: Ubuntu-x64-v1610 
    ports: 
     - 80:80 
    environment: 
     UBUNTU_VERSION: "x64, v16.10, Shell" 
    volumes: 
     - /fldr:/root/fldr 

回答

0

如果容器的操作系統中加入以下行泊塢窗,撰寫文件

command: /bin/bash -c "sleep infinity"

支持的話你可以使用 tail -f /dev/null,或者 sleep infinity